is there any provision in sap ps to create sub-projects or projects within a project?
Under WBS there is a function called Subprojects. This is again a concept only like a nubber of different WBS defined under a project and connected hierarchically. This is more relevant for transfer price agreements among WBS.

You can use subnetwork concept if its suits in your requirement.
Also u can use u2018subprojectu2019 for the purpose of transfer price agreement between two WBS elements. ( Transfer Price Agreement is used to depict the planned cost and revenue views from various responsibility areas in the Project System)
For this you have to divide the work breakdown structure into subprojects. (A subproject is made up of WBS elements hierarchically connected. )
Each subproject will be distinguished by a description, which is defined in the WBS element. If you subdivide the WBS element at a later point in time, the subprojectu2019s assignment is copied to the new lower-level WBS elements.
